GGF Membership Granted To Solidor

August 9th 2013

Composite door manufacturers Solidor have been accepted into full membership of the Glass and Glazing Federation (GGF) after a recent application was approved by the long-established trade association.

The successful attainment of GGF membership demonstrates that Solidor adhere to the high standards expected of any firm involved in the industry, supplying exceptional products fully compliant with current regulations, and delivering an outstanding level of installation.

The GGF represents over 60% of the home improvement industry by turnover. Any customer who chooses an approved member such as Solidor will have the peace of mind of knowing that credibility and value for money is assured due to the rigorous vetting process that each applicant has to undertake to acquire that status. It protects the homeowner from any unscrupulous traders existent in the industry.

In the unlikely event that a homeowner is ever left unsatisfied with the quality of work carried out by a GGF member, they can also take advantage of a FREE conciliation service to resolve any issues that arise and are covered by the Customer Deposit Scheme.
